From: Minchan Kim <minchan@kernel.org>
Subject: mm: remove SWAP_MLOCK in ttu

ttu doesn't need to return SWAP_MLOCK.  Instead, just return SWAP_FAIL
because it means the page is not-swappable so it should move to another
LRU list(active or unevictable).  putback friends will move it to right
list depending on the page's LRU flag.

---

 include/linux/rmap.h |    1 -
 mm/rmap.c            |    3 +--
 mm/vmscan.c          |   20 +++++++-------------
 3 files changed, 8 insertions(+), 16 deletions(-)

diff -puN include/linux/rmap.h~mm-remove-swap_mlock-in-ttu include/linux/rmap.h
--- a/include/linux/rmap.h~mm-remove-swap_mlock-in-ttu
+++ a/include/linux/rmap.h
@@ -297,6 +297,5 @@ static inline int page_mkclean(struct pa
 #define SWAP_SUCCESS	0
 #define SWAP_AGAIN	1
 #define SWAP_FAIL	2
-#define SWAP_MLOCK	3
 
 #endif	/* _LINUX_RMAP_H */
diff -puN mm/rmap.c~mm-remove-swap_mlock-in-ttu mm/rmap.c
--- a/mm/rmap.c~mm-remove-swap_mlock-in-ttu
+++ a/mm/rmap.c
@@ -1329,7 +1329,7 @@ static int try_to_unmap_one(struct page
 					 */
 					mlock_vma_page(page);
 				}
-				ret = SWAP_MLOCK;
+				ret = SWAP_FAIL;
 				page_vma_mapped_walk_done(&pvmw);
 				break;
 			}
@@ -1506,7 +1506,6 @@ static int page_mapcount_is_zero(struct
  * SWAP_SUCCESS	- we succeeded in removing all mappings
  * SWAP_AGAIN	- we missed a mapping, try again later
  * SWAP_FAIL	- the page is unswappable
- * SWAP_MLOCK	- page is mlocked.
  */
 int try_to_unmap(struct page *page, enum ttu_flags flags)
 {
diff -puN mm/vmscan.c~mm-remove-swap_mlock-in-ttu mm/vmscan.c
--- a/mm/vmscan.c~mm-remove-swap_mlock-in-ttu
+++ a/mm/vmscan.c
@@ -985,7 +985,7 @@ static unsigned long shrink_page_list(st
 		sc->nr_scanned++;
 
 		if (unlikely(!page_evictable(page)))
-			goto cull_mlocked;
+			goto activate_locked;
 
 		if (!sc->may_unmap && page_mapped(page))
 			goto keep_locked;
@@ -1150,8 +1150,6 @@ static unsigned long shrink_page_list(st
 				goto activate_locked;
 			case SWAP_AGAIN:
 				goto keep_locked;
-			case SWAP_MLOCK:
-				goto cull_mlocked;
 			case SWAP_SUCCESS:
 				; /* try to free the page below */
 			}
@@ -1293,20 +1291,16 @@ free_it:
 		list_add(&page->lru, &free_pages);
 		continue;
 
-cull_mlocked:
-		if (PageSwapCache(page))
-			try_to_free_swap(page);
-		unlock_page(page);
-		list_add(&page->lru, &ret_pages);
-		continue;
-
 activate_locked:
 		/* Not a candidate for swapping, so reclaim swap space. */
-		if (PageSwapCache(page) && mem_cgroup_swap_full(page))
+		if (PageSwapCache(page) && (mem_cgroup_swap_full(page) ||
+						PageMlocked(page)))
 			try_to_free_swap(page);
 		VM_BUG_ON_PAGE(PageActive(page), page);
-		SetPageActive(page);
-		pgactivate++;
+		if (!PageMlocked(page)) {
+			SetPageActive(page);
+			pgactivate++;
+		}
 keep_locked:
 		unlock_page(page);
 keep:
